566.086. Sexual contact with a student while on public school property.

Sexual contact with a student while on public school property.

566.086. 1. A person commits the crime of sexual contact with a student while on public school property if he or she has sexual contact with a student of the public school while on any public school property and is:

(1) A teacher, as that term is defined in subdivisions (4), (5), and (7) of section 168.104, RSMo;

(2) A student teacher;

(3) An employee of the school;

(4) A volunteer of the school or of an organization working with the school on a project or program; or

(5) A person employed by an entity that contracts with the public school district to provide services.

2. For the purposes of this section, "public school property" shall mean property of any public school in this state serving kindergarten through grade twelve or any school bus used by the public school district.

3. Sexual contact with a student while on public school property is a class D felony.

(L. 2005 H.B. 353, A.L. 2006 H.B. 1698, et al.)

Effective 6-05-06
